UG爱好者

标题: 如何将NC文件输出到固定的目录 [打印本页]

作者: mezhangyj    时间: 2019-9-17 14:03
标题: 如何将NC文件输出到固定的目录
本帖最后由 mezhangyj 于 2019-9-17 19:30 编辑

工作中常常希望生成的NC文件能够出现在指定的目录中。比如传输软件(如果有的话)的NC文件目录。总之生成NC文件后,总是到固定的地方去找文件,总比到prt文件夹下去找要方便些。
先前看到有朋友使用逐行读取代码并写入新文件的办法。不客气地说,这种方法实在是太笨了。实际上用一个TCL语言中移动/拷贝文件的命令就可以实现。详细代码如下
  1. global mom_output_file_full_name mom_output_file_basename mom_output_file_suffix
  2. MOM_close_output_file $mom_output_file_full_name
  3. cd c:/program\ files/aaaa
  4. file rename -force $mom_output_file_full_name "$mom_output_file_basename.$mom_output_file_suffix"
复制代码
说明:倒数第二行用于指定目录,此处指定的目录是c:\program files\aaaa,可以改为其它目录。比如将倒数第二行替换为 cd d:/ABDE
以上TCL代码,要作为用户自定义指令,插入到所有内容结束的位置。


补充一点:以上代码是移动文件,如果是拷贝(即保留原文件)的话,将最后一行中的“rename”改为“copy”,即可。







微信图片_20190917135632.png (52.63 KB, 下载次数: 125)

微信图片_20190917135632.png

作者: laomei*    时间: 2019-9-17 14:37
感谢分享。
作者: NX997843511    时间: 2019-9-17 15:37
        不错,支持你!
作者: 豪华的生鱼片    时间: 2019-9-17 16:02
    不错,支持你!
作者: 邵阳_新邵_一刀    时间: 2019-9-17 16:35
不错,支持你!
作者: 10942488    时间: 2019-9-17 20:10
顶顶顶顶顶顶
作者: 王小贱candy    时间: 2019-9-17 21:18
感谢分享
作者: fswbvip*    时间: 2019-9-17 21:41
大神谢谢分享!!!!!!!!!!!
作者: 小霸王-1988    时间: 2019-9-17 21:47
系统里面添加环境变量比你哪个快多了
作者: lyh475749591*    时间: 2019-9-18 09:36
标题: UGII_CAM_POST_OUTPUT_DIR=E:\NC
本帖最后由 lyh475749591* 于 2019-9-18 09:41 编辑

你搞这么复杂还不如,用环境变量,一下搞定!

cc.png (18.69 KB, 下载次数: 85)

cc.png

作者: lyh475749591*    时间: 2019-9-18 09:38
环境变量值:UGII_CAM_POST_OUTPUT_DIR=E:\NC

QQ图片20190918093658.png (18.69 KB, 下载次数: 17)

QQ图片20190918093658.png

作者: lorkman*    时间: 2019-9-18 11:00
不错,支持你!
作者: 邵阳_新邵_一刀    时间: 2019-9-18 11:01
lyh475749591* 发表于 2019-9-18 09:36
你搞这么复杂还不如,用环境变量,一下搞定!

这样更好,自动产生和PART一样文件夹,安程组自动名字,还可以安后出里名分文件夹

POST.PNG (36.6 KB, 下载次数: 114)

POST.PNG

作者: TRC    时间: 2019-9-18 11:13
支持支持支持
作者: Tom_Chen    时间: 2019-9-18 11:31
這是使用這組後處裡能固定輸出的資料夾,如果是每組後處裡都要固定資料夾的話直接新增一條環境變數就更簡單了
作者: laurence4930    时间: 2019-9-18 11:48
支持支持
作者: .|°太傻ヤ    时间: 2019-9-18 11:56
谢谢分享支持下不错的教程
作者: ABBB    时间: 2019-9-19 21:32
支持支持{:smile:}
作者: 学习者李    时间: 2019-12-26 10:24
lyh475749591* 发表于 2019-9-18 09:36
你搞这么复杂还不如,用环境变量,一下搞定!

环境变量不能改变怎么处理
作者: AiUU    时间: 2019-12-26 15:02
lyh475749591* 发表于 2019-9-18 09:36
你搞这么复杂还不如,用环境变量,一下搞定!

支持你的方法 ,楼主的方法复杂还有可能出错。不合适。
作者: 沉重的印    时间: 2022-7-20 15:49
邵阳_新邵_一刀 发表于 2019-9-18 11:01
这样更好,自动产生和PART一样文件夹,安程组自动名字,还可以安后出里名分文件夹

你好

           代码写全了吗?
作者: 沉重的印    时间: 2022-7-20 16:41
你好,按照你的步骤不行,能说明一下吗?
作者: WDQ555    时间: 2022-9-5 21:33
不错,支持你!
作者: Almisr    时间: 2022-9-16 09:41
谢谢分享谢谢分享
作者: 詠潔為好    时间: 2022-9-16 22:02
这个好像UG自带的目录都能解决
作者: 小李*    时间: 2022-9-24 20:52
   不错,支持你!




欢迎光临 UG爱好者 (https://www.ugsnx.com/) Powered by Discuz! X3.2